How do I get to +15? As I said I just killed the gaping dragon and didn't went far beyond that, what materials do I need? Can they be forged at Andrei or do I need to find another blacksmith?

You can only get to +10 with the blacksmiths you currently have access to. You'll need Titanite Shards (buy from the blacksmith) and Large Titanite Shards (Rare drops from the slugs in the sewers) to upgrade past +5. I wouldn't advise trying to farm from slugs, as you can just buy the large shards later in the game and it'll be a LOT less trouble that way.

If you're having trouble, seriously consider busting your Schimitar back to +5 and upgrading it as far as you can. By making it Divine, you turned the dex boost from B to E and that's a significant drop to the damage you'll be doing with it.

Nah, the Falchion only has two more attack. It's not worth the frustrations of suicide runs through blightown. If you mean you couldn't find the Schimtar +6 in his menu after upgrading it to +5, that's because the upgrade to +6 is in the modify menu, not the reinforcement menu. If it just wasn't selectable in there, you probably didn't have any large shards or the large ember.

User Lists: 4

@N7 said:

How do I shot arrow? I got like 60 arrows/bolts, but I don't know how to use them. Whenever I attack he just aims from the hip.

You have to equip the arrows/bolts first in the inventory. Then press R1 to fire. To aim press triangle to hold the bow with both hands then press L1 to go into first person, then R1 to fire. I don't think you can aim a crossbow, just have to fire using auto-targeting.

@crabbiTScot said:

Guys, where can I find some vendors to buy some armour / arrows etc? I've just been handed my a$$ on a plate by the Taurus Demon, so am saved at a bonfire before him. Thanks!!

Turn around and go down those stairs to your right, and then turn left and you'll see two shielded enemies. Kill them and roll into the boxes next to them to find some stairs, and the merchant is right down there.

That being said, arrows aren't especially effective against the Taurus Demon; it's better to just climb the ladder whenever possible in order to do a leaping attack.
